ICode9

精准搜索请尝试: 精确搜索
  • MSP430G2553代码总结2021-04-03 20:58:34

    MSP430G2553代码总结 1. 点亮一个LED2. LED2闪烁3. 按键控制LED 1. 点亮一个LED // PxOUT 控制IO输出电平, 又决定上下拉电阻的接法 // PxDIR 重置: 00000000 0->输入, 1->输出 WDTCTL = WDTPW | WDTHOLD; // stop watchdog timer P1DIR = BIT0; // BIT0

  • Go运算符2021-03-31 23:34:08

    示例代码如下 // 表明这个go文件属于main包, 每个文件都属于一个包 package main // 导入标准输入输出包 import ( "fmt" // "unsafe" ) // 主函数 func main(){ // 运算符 // ++ // -- // == // != // >= // <= // ! // && // || // n1 := 1 // n1++ // n1 :=

  • js位操作符学习笔记2021-03-31 17:33:13

    位操作符 操作的是二进制数为了提高计算机运行速度 按位非(not) 把二进制数的1变成0,0变成1 var a=25;var b=~a b=? 25的二进制:00000000000011001 按位非之后:11111111111100110 结果:-24 按位与(and) 两个数字的二进制数,对应位置都为1,则为1,都为0则为0,不相同则为0 var a=25; var b=a&3

  • python3 运算符优先级2021-03-31 10:30:43

    优先级从高到低,从左至右: (1)绑定、集合、列表、字典、元组 (2)抽取、切片、调用、属性引用 (3)await 表达式 (4)乘方:** (5)正:+X,负:-X,按位取反:~X (6)乘:*,矩阵乘:@,除:/,整除://,取余:% (7)加:+、减:- (8)左移位:<<、右移位:>> (9)按位与:& (10)按位异或:^ (11)按位或:| (12)比较运算:in, not in, is, is

  • python基本语法汇总(一) ---- 变量&运算符2021-03-23 18:59:39

    点此进入完整版教程 变量&运算符 一.转换说明符(占位符): print() 函数使用以%开头的转换说明符对各种类型的数据进行格式化输出,具体请看下表。 运行结果: 1)单独: 2)多个: 3)指定最小输出宽度:(默认情况下,print() 输出的数据总是右对齐的) 如果指定长度 > 实际长度:输出时前面有空格

  • Python学习第四天总结2021-03-16 22:00:29

    一.python运算符 算术运算符 / // % **(加,减,乘,除,地板除,取余,幂运算) // =>商 = 被除数 ÷ 除数 % 负数取余: 把正常求得的余数(符号取决于) + 除数 =>余数最后的结果 如果被除数和除数都是负数,正常结果直接加负号 位运算符 & 按位与 | 按位或 ^ 按位异或 << 左移 数字乘以

  • Python上手初体验2021-03-10 15:30:52

    @[TOC]Python上手总结知识点 基础 1.注释行: 利用#进行注释 2.字面常量: a数字:分为整数(integers)和浮点数(Floats); b字符串:可以用单引号(’)双引号(’’)和三引号(’’’ or “”")定义字符串,注意还可以同过format定义字符串,有时如果字符串中含有’时,python会对字符串开始和结束的位

  • QByteArray 转 QBitArray2021-03-02 17:05:30

    在报文解码操作时,经常用到按位解析,将字节流转成bit流,方便按位取。 QBitArray Bytes2Bits(QByteArray qba) { QBitArray bitArry; int qbaSize = qba.size(); int bitSize = qbaSize*8; bitArry.clear(); bitArry.resize(bitSize); for(int i=0; i<qbaSiz

  • 【朝花夕拾】IP地址的编码分为哪俩部分?2021-02-24 18:59:28

    IP地址由两部分组成,网络号和主机号。不过是要和“子网掩码”按位与上之后才能区分哪些是网络位哪些是主机位。

  • 你可能不知道的按位与、或运算技巧2021-02-22 10:02:23

    背景 最近在园子里看到了这篇文章, 看完这篇会有意外收获:C#枚举高级战术 https://mp.weixin.qq.com/s/yipaL6Acil-uxq_bDDgdyg 想起了很久之前的自己的一篇总结,特地找出来 说说概念 在工作中遇到按位或组合权限串。一直不是特别明白。今天终于花了半个下午的时间搞明白其中的

  • C++中的位运算2021-02-12 23:02:16

    C++中的按位运算(与、或、非) 按位与运算(&) 按位与运算就是将两个变量的各个bit进行求 与运算,然后将结果输出   按位或运算(|) 将两个变量的各个bit进行按位求或    按位异或(^)    按位取反(~)    位运算——移位(>> <<)  

  • MySQL(5)——运算符2021-02-10 15:03:48

    MySQL(5)——运算符 算术运算符 MySQL支持的算数运算符包括加、减、乘、除、求余。 符号 作用 + 加法运算 - 减法运算 * 乘法运算 / 除法运算 % 求余运算 DIV 除法运算,返回商,同“/” MOD 求余运算,返回余数,同“/” 比较运算符 比较运算符是查询数据时最常用的

  • 补码(为什么按位取反再加一):告诉你一个其实很简单的问题2021-02-10 10:01:38

    本篇为转载文章,感谢原博主 版权声明:本文为CSDN博主「wenxinwukui234」的原创文章,遵循CC 4.0 BY-SA版权协议,转载请附上原文出处链接及本声明。 原文链接:https://blog.csdn.net/wenxinwukui234/article/details/42119265 首先,阅读这篇文章的你,肯定是一个在网上已经纠结了很久的

  • 898 子数组按位或操作2021-02-09 10:33:52

    题目描述: 我们有一个非负整数数组 A。 对于每个(连续的)子数组 B = [A[i], A[i+1], …, A[j]] ( i <= j),我们对 B 中的每个元素进行按位或操作,获得结果 A[i] | A[i+1] | … | A[j]。 返回可能结果的数量。 (多次出现的结果在最终答案中仅计算一次。) 示例 1: 输入:[0] 输出:1 解释: 只

  • Cp2_3_2.py2021-02-05 20:58:34

    #!/usr/bin/env python # -*- coding: utf-8 -*- # @File : Cp2_3_2.py # @Author: WRH # @Date : 2021/2/2 # @Edition:Python3.8.6 # 运算符 # 1.算术运算符 ''' # 以下各模块运算符优先级递增,模块内运算符优先级相同 模块一: + 加法:两个对象相加,或者一元加 x + y - 减

  • 【php学习记录】php的运算符2021-01-29 21:32:15

    一、运算符 (1)算术运算符 算术运算符包括加(+)、减(-)、乘(*)、除(/)、取模(%) (2)字符串运算符“.”:将两个字符串连接起来。 (3)赋值运算符“=”: $a+=b        $a=$a+b, $a-=b        $a=$a-b, $a/=b        $a=$a/b, $a.=b        $a=$a.b, $a%=b        $a=$a%b, $a*=b

  • C语言基础丨运算符之位运算符(六)2021-01-29 19:03:22

    对于更多紧凑的数据,C 程序可以用独立的位或多个组合在一起的位来存储信息。文件访问许可就是一个常见的应用案例。位运算符允许对一个字节或更大的数据单位中独立的位做处理:可以清除、设定,或者倒置任何位或多个位。也可以将一个整数的位模式(bit pattern)向右或向左移动。   C语言

  • Python学习2021-01-27 16:00:26

    Python学习 ** Python学习task1 ** 练习题 1.怎样对python中的代码进行注释? ①用#注释,作用于整行 print('hello world') #这是一行注释 ②使用’’‘三个单引号或者" " "三个双引号,并且可用于多行 print("hello world") ''' 这是多行注释 这是多行注释 ''' ""&quo

  • 异或^运算符理解2021-01-26 20:00:07

    1.异或运算 关于异或,有两种计算。一是逻辑异或,一是按位异或。所谓逻辑异或就是运算数是true或者false。比如p1=true,p2=true,p1^p2。 按位异或则是将变量转化为二进制,每一位分别异或。相同为0,不同为1。 按位运算如&、|、^优先级位于关系运算符之后,逻辑运算符之前。

  • Day1 task22021-01-26 12:58:32

    练习题 怎样对python中的代码进行注释? 单行注释用#号,python不会解析#后的内容 【例子】 print('hello world') # 打印hello world #我是个单行注释 多行注释 在python中用 ‘’’ 或 “”" (三个单引号\双引号) 【例子】 ''' 存放注释的内容 ''' python有哪些运算符,这些

  • Task012021-01-25 23:03:20

    Task01 变量、运算符与数据类型练习题思考题 位运算练习题 变量、运算符与数据类型 练习题 1.怎样对python中的代码进行注释? 用#注释,作用于整行 例: print("hello world") # 这是个单行注释 用单引号’’'或者双引号"""注释,用于多行注释 例: print("hello world") ''' 这

  • 2021-01-232021-01-23 22:58:17

    Python编程基础篇之运算符 文章目录 Python编程基础篇之运算符一、 算数运算符二、比较运算符三、赋值运算符四、逻辑运算符五、按位运算符六、成员运算符七、身份运算符八、三目运算符九、运算符优先级 一、 算数运算符 提示:以下是本篇文章正文内容,下面案例可供参考

  • 位运算2021-01-21 21:31:03

    1.二进制最高位称为“符号位”。1表示该数为负值,0表示为正值 2.正数的原码,反码和补码是一样的 3.负数的反码为符号位不变其他位取相反 负数的补码为 反码+1 运算符 & 按位与 | 按位或 ^ 按位异或 ~ 取反 << 左移 >> 右移 int lowbit(int x) { return x&(-x); }//lowbit(x)

  • 关于poll的events,注册的事件2021-01-20 23:32:31

          printf("%d,%d,%d,%d,%d,%d,%d\n",POLLIN,POLLRDNORM,POLLRDBAND,POLLPRI,POLLOUT,POLLERR, POLLRDHUP); 上面一行代码的输出为:  1,64,128,2,4,8,8192 根据事件参数对应的二进制值,我们可以知道为什么events“是一系列时间的按位或”。 因为事件参数转换为二进制后,

  • Java运算符2021-01-20 09:02:00

    目录Java运算符1. 分组2. 算术运算符3. 关系运算符4. 位运算符(不常用)5. 逻辑运算符6. 赋值运算符7. 其它运算符1. 条件运算符(?:)2. instanceof 运算符Java运算符优先级 Java运算符 1. 分组 算术运算符 关系运算符 位运算符 逻辑运算符 赋值运算符 其它运算符 2. 算术运算符 表格

专注分享技术,共同学习,共同进步。侵权联系[81616952@qq.com]

Copyright (C)ICode9.com, All Rights Reserved.

ICode9版权所有